Understanding Woodpecker Behavior and Habitat
Woodpeckers, known for their distinctive drilling patterns and loud tapping sounds, are a common sight in many urban and suburban areas. Understanding their behavior is crucial when it comes to effective woodpecker removal. These birds have specific habitat requirements, often seeking out trees with soft bark or those infested with insects. They create nests by drilling holes, which can cause significant damage to structures over time. A professional bird removal service understands these habits and employs humane methods to deter woodpeckers without causing them harm.
By recognizing their preferred food sources and nesting sites, these services can offer long-term solutions to prevent woodpecker infestations. This involves a combination of removing attractants, sealing entry points, and using noise deterrents or visual scares. With the right approach, bird removal specialists ensure woodpeckers find new, less destructive homes while maintaining a peaceful coexistence with humans in their areas.
Common Reasons for Woodpecker Removal
Woodpeckers, while beneficial for their role in maintaining tree health, can become a nuisance when they decide to make your home or property their nesting ground. This is where a professional bird removal service comes into play. There are several common reasons why homeowners might require such services, primarily related to the persistent drilling and noise these birds cause.
One of the primary concerns is structural damage; woodpeckers’ insistent pecking can weaken walls, ceilings, and chimneys over time. Moreover, their constant noise, especially during mating seasons, can be a significant disturbance for neighbors. A bird removal service handles these situations by employing humane methods to relocate the woodpeckers and prevent them from returning, ensuring a peaceful living environment for residents and maintaining the integrity of buildings.

Preventing FutureWoodpecker Infestations
To prevent future woodpecker infestations, it’s crucial to take proactive measures after having a bird removal service address the initial issue. Woodpeckers are attracted to areas with abundant food sources, such as trees that host insects or fruits. Regular tree maintenance can significantly deter them by keeping these food sources in check. Pruning dead branches and ensuring proper spacing between trees can reduce the appeal of your property to woodpeckers. Additionally, sealing any gaps or cracks in your home’s exterior can prevent these birds from finding new nesting sites.
Implementing a year-round bird control strategy is key. This involves using bird deterrents like spikes or nets on ledges and other potential nesting areas. Bird removal services often offer long-term solutions that include applying repellents, which can help keep woodpeckers away without causing them harm. By combining these methods, you can make your property less hospitable to woodpeckers, reducing the likelihood of future infestations.
